  1. 31_1925_1-11_Page_08 - Meeting Minutes

    Meeting MInutes of the Fairhope Single Tax Corporation dated November 2, 1925 concerning the suit filed against the FSTC by Richard Harwell for injuries sustained in an accident on the chute at the Wharf in summer 1924. Harwell was awarded $1000 in damages at the trial in Bay MInette in April 1925. The Colony also paid attorney J. H. Webb $500 for his services representing the Corporation as seen in these meeting minutes. Other court costs, wi...

  8. DBJ-0369 - Photograph, Digital

    Photograph by Arthur M. Dealy of a view of the Fairhope Wharf and pierhead looking from the west. It is a windy day, as the flags over the Wharf House are blowing and a lady walking on the wharf is holding her hat. A boy has climbed the ladder to above the Wharf House roof to dive into the bay, following the boy who is pictured in mid-air. The Single Tax Colony sign is prominent, announcing "No Speculation for Anybody." The wording on the sig...

  16. FMH_0081 - Photograph, Digital

    Photograph c. late 1920s by Frank Stewart, The Picture Man, of the bay front in Fairhope, Alabama. People dressed for a trip to Mobile are walking west on the Fairhope wharf to catch the bay boat steamer, while others enjoy recreational activities at the beach. While the rail tracks are still on the wharf, it appears that the tracks and trestle have been removed up wharf Hill, thus dating the picture after 1923 when the People's Rail Road stopp...
